Variational protocols for emulating digital gates using analog control with always-on interactions

Description
We design variational pulse sequences tailored for neutral atom quantum simulators and show that we can engineer layers of single-qubit and multiqubit gates. As an application, we discuss how the proposed method can be used to perform refocusing algorithms, swap networks, and ultimately quantum chemistry simulations. While the theoretical protocol we develop still has experimental limitations, it paves the way, with further optimization, for the use of analog quantum processors for variational quantum algorithms, including those not previously considered compatible with analog mode.
